The Steak Firecracker Fries take Taco Bell's signature Nacho Fries and covers 'em in grilled steak, nacho cheese sauce, cheddar cheese, sour cream, pickled jalapeños, and T-Bell's brand new "Firecracker sauce," made with a blend of heat-packing peppers. Nacho fries - and the latest iteration that is smothered with buffalo sauce - are currently making their ways to the menu, but Steak Firecracker Fries are only being tested in Detroit as of now. In addition to this particularly cheesy news, Taco Bell is also testing new Steak Firecracker Fries. You can get the Double Cheesy Gordita Crunch on its own for $3.49 or in a box, alongside two crunchy tacos and a medium drink, for $5.99. If you haven't yet experienced the magic that is a Double Cheesy Gordita Crunch, then expect a crunchy taco shell stuffed with seasoned beef, cheddar cheese, lettuce, and spicy ranch blanketed in a cozy flatbread that's also crammed full of beef, cheddar, pepper jack, and mozzarella.
